Sameer Wankhede’s plea against Aryan Khan’s show The Ba**ds of Bollywood rejected by Delhi High Court due to…

The Delhi High Court on Friday questioned Indian Revenue Service (IRS) officer and former NCB zonal director Sameer Wankhedes defamation case against Shah Rukh Khan and his wife Gauri Khans production house Red Chillies Entertainment and Netflix. The petition claimed that the Netflix show The Ba**ds of Bollywood had damaged Sameer Wankhede’s reputation.
Justice Purushaindra Kumar Kaurav questioned Wankhede’s lawyer on how the plea could be considered maintainable in Delhi. The court said Your plaint is not maintainable here in Delhi. I am rejecting your plaint. Had your case been that you have been defamed at various places including Delhi and the maximum damage has occurred in Delhi we would have still considered the matter here in Delhi.
However senior advocate Sandeep Sethi who was representing Wankhede said that the series has been aired in big cities including Delhi and it has also dented the image of the ex-NCB officer. He said So far as the web series is meant for Delhi it is seen by viewers in Delhi and I am defamed here.
In the petition filed by Wankhede he demanded Rs 2 crore for the damages which he aimed to donate to the Tata Memorial Centre. He claimed that the web series depicts anti-drug enforcement agencies inaccurately and negatively thereby eroding public trust.
